Quick Report for those who are interested in early performance.
Truck 3500 C&C Aisen
Load Ford F150 (5500lbs) 1750 lb H&H Car hauler
Drive Multiple MT passes Between Spokane and Torrington WY
Mileage: 11. 5 (Spokane-Missoula)
9. 9 (Missoula-Billings) (High winds)
10. 8 (Billings-Casper WY)
16. 3 (Casper WY-Torrington WY) Empty no trailer
transmission: AWESOME highly recommendthis set up. I felt going up the passes I was always in the right geear... no 3K rpms to keep the speed like the 04 Going down it shifted at the right times and kept speed very much under control. (with aid of engine brake) Shifted very smooth with load both up and down... a little rough empty but should loosen up.
Engine Brake... . Descending two different passes one 5% and one 6% grades respectively the engine brake kept me from EVER using the brakes... in fact the 7K behind the pickup was not enough to keep the truck up to speed on those grades with that brake... . I would have to hit the accelerator to get UP to 55 going down!
Exhaust temps: Loaded going up hill averaged 700 degrees. Never went over 825 (that was going 75 up a steep grade with the foot to the floor) Not once did I see it jump for an apparant regen. Empty ran 550-650 degrees.
I ran the truck with that load right out of the chute... . left Dishman with about 40 miles on it..... started feeling better power and shifting about 600 miles into the trip... . Driving empty felt like I was sitting on a high headed horse that was about to make a break... . loved it.
Mileage calcs were by hand until the empty stretch... . that was the readout as I don't have a guage on my tank at home. They were close to the readout by the Casper fill up as I didn't reset the readout for the whole trip... it said 11. 2
Another mileage note... . these numbers are better than I would have expected loaded from my 04 at this stage of the break in. The 04 typically is 12-13 loaded light 6-10 loaded heavy and 17-19 empty driving slow(these are all on the readout as I don't have a meter on my tank at home. I'm not concerned at all about mileage this truck has and anticipate it will be even better when this thing breaks in.
